Love Island USA stars Olandria Carthen and Nic Vansteenberghe have ended their romantic relationship and are now separated.
The split marks the end of a high-profile partnership that began during the seventh season of the popular reality series. Their relationship served as a primary success story for the show's latest cast members as they transitioned from the villa to the public eye.
The couple had been dating for one year [1]. According to sources, the decision to separate was mutual. "They decided to part ways," a source said [2].
Reports indicate that the logistics of their separate lives created significant strain. The distance between the couple and their respective busy schedules made it challenging to maintain their connection, a source said [3]. This struggle with long-distance dynamics is a common hurdle for couples formed on the series, which often films in remote locations far from the contestants' home cities.
Neither Carthen nor Vansteenberghe has released a formal individual statement regarding the breakup on social media. However, entertainment outlets have confirmed the separation based on reports from those close to the pair. The news comes as both individuals continue to navigate their professional lives following the visibility gained from the program.
